PositionOverview The Maintenance Recycling Processing Specialist (MRPS) willprimarily process recyclable materials through the BioSAFE or STImachine at 320 Holtzman Rd, along with driving a 26' straight truck topick up full bins and deliver empty bins to 650 Forward Dr and 145 E.Badger Ln. The MRPS will assist Maintenance Technicians (MT) and SeniorMaintenance Technicians (SMT) in general repairs and preventivemaintenance of the BioSAFE machine. The MRPS will also be trained toprovide support to help maintain building support systems (e.g.,equipment including facility-related mechanical and electrical equipmentlocated within office and laboratory locations). Shifts Available:Tues-Sat, 4pm-12:30am CT Sun-Thurs, 12am-8:30am CT Essential DutiesInclude but are not limited to the following: Communicate facility andsafety-related issues from daily operations to the Facilities Managementto coordinate with internal customers, property owners, and outsidevendors. Assist the team in managing spare parts for equipment andsupplies to minimize equipment downtime. Provide assistance insupporting the facility and utility systems, including, but not limitedto, electrical distribution, plumbing, HVAC, and compressed air systems.Enter, prioritize, and complete work orders in a computer databasesystem. Execute preventive maintenance (PM) and corrective maintenance(CM) tasks with proper documentation and closure. Conduct daily, weekly,and monthly building inspections to assess the current operationalcondition, document findings, and take appropriate follow-up actionfollowing applicable procedures. React to loss of electrical power andother utility outages and assist in restoration efforts followingweather-related events. Monitor and respond to equipment and facilitysystem alarms with the ability to follow proper written procedures.Ensure material support for lab teams by delivering materials tointernal cross-campus locations.
